What is an Easter Lily Plant?
An Easter lily plant is a type of lily that is known for its large, white, trumpet-shaped flowers. The plant grows from a bulb and can reach a height of up to three feet. The flowers are typically fragrant and bloom in the springtime.

FAQ
How often should I water my Easter lily plant?
You should water your Easter lily plant when the soil feels dry to the touch. Be sure not to overwater, as this can lead to root rot.
Can I plant my Easter lily outside?
Yes, you can plant your Easter lily outside after it has finished blooming. Be sure to choose a location with well-draining soil and partial shade.
How long do Easter lilies bloom?
Easter lilies typically bloom for two to three weeks.
Can I save my Easter lily bulb for next year?
Yes, you can save your Easter lily bulb for next year. After the plant has finished blooming, cut off the stem and allow the leaves to die back. Then, dig up the bulb and store it in a cool, dry place until next spring.
